About the Role
Walter Shuffain is seeking a fully remote Controller to join our expanding CAAS team. As a Controller at Walter Shuffain, you will be instrumental in managing key aspects of our client engagements. This role offers direct client interaction, exposure to diverse industries, and the chance to thrive in a collaborative, fast-paced environment with ample growth opportunities.
This CAS Controller position is perfect for a driven, meticulous accounting professional who is passionate about client service and possesses an entrepreneurial mindset. You'll gain valuable experience with clients of various sizes and industries, collaborate across multiple service lines, and make a significant impact on both clients and our firm.
Essential Functions
- Develop work plans, project timelines, and key milestones.
- Perform and review core client finance and accounting operations, including account reconciliations, payroll, month-end close procedures, and financial statement preparation.
- Provide outsourced Controller services.
- Supervise a remote accounting staff, including training.
- Communicate effectively and frequently with client contacts.
- Identify client issues and deficiencies, and recommend solutions.
- Manage day-to-day client engagements and team oversight.
- Onboard new clients.
- Perform and review balance sheet account reconciliations.
- Review client financial information and general ledger details for completeness, accuracy, and proper classification.
- Prepare financial statements and key management reports.
Education, Skills, and Experience
- 8 years of demonstrated experience in a CAS practice of a CPA firm, private industry accounting, or a combination.
- Bachelor's Degree in Accounting or a related field; CPA license preferred.
- Proven ability to manage projects and people in a remote or hybrid setting.
- Experience with real estate, family office, or high-net-worth clients is advantageous.
- Ability to manage multiple client engagements and deadlines without compromising accuracy or responsiveness.
- Strong knowledge of Generally Accepted Accounting Principles (GAAP) and financial reporting standards.
- Proficiency with cloud-based accounting platforms (e.g., QuickBooks Online, NetSuite, Sage Intacct).
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ills, capable of explaining financial information to non-financial stakeholders.
- High degree of organization, self-direction, and accountability, with effective workload management for a remote role.
Compensation
The annual base salary range for this position is $130,000 - $150,000. This range reflects the anticipated compensation for this role at Walter Shuffain. Actual compensation may vary based on factors such as experience, education, and skill level.
